Invisible Man
Imagine if you could see
The soul that lurks inside of me
Would you like what you would view
Of secrets mine all felt for you
Where lies can't hide and innocence
Begin to tell whats so intense
A tale of one that loves you so
A ghost your eyes will never know
My heart like glass etched a tad
Of love we feel wishing it had
Courage to summon to say that I
Have dreams of you asleep we sigh
Stranger no more as you would know
Before your friends would tell you so
That though for years I let you go
Today a glimpse of us I'd show
Show the truth and of each time
My heart would skip but drew a line
To keep myself in check my dear
Foolish my thoughts just may appear
I watched you dance as soul mine dared
To watch in anguish with ring you bare
Lips yours soft kissing him so
Today it's late, too late I know
Soon to wed you will become
His wife my heart now wished it done
Show myself so you could see
Me, clearly in love with thee
